pub enum SetAndWaitMode {
KeepAlive(EventPair),
NotifySetupDone(Event),
// some variants omitted
}
Variants§
KeepAlive(EventPair)
This lease is dropped as immediately after the alarm is scheduled (or an error occurs during scheduling), thus guaranteeing that the alarm is scheduled before the system is suspended.
NotifySetupDone(Event)
The callee signals this event (with ZX_EVENT_SIGNALED) once the alarm is scheduled. This indicates that the caller can drop any pending wake leases related to this call.
